Job overview:
This Analyst role sits within our Strategic Sourcing and Procurement (SS&P) team supporting both internal business partners and the external vendor community. A fundamental component of the role is change and process management to support SS&P and the Contingent Workforce Program. What will you do? Support Contingent Workforce Program (CWF) in day-to-day operations including on boarding, off boarding of resources as well as monitoring end dates, processing extensions and answering questions regarding the process and program Support PSCOE by providing sourcing and contract support; focus on Professional Services. Manage request queues in a timely manner and within SLA. Review contracts to ensure compliance to sourcing and contracting policies and procedures, and to escalate concerns to legal and business partners. Assist in the analysis and development of category plans to provide visibility to spend, vendor summaries, contract summaries, stakeholder engagement, and market insights that lead to both short and long-term strategies. Assist with creating, managing, distributing and maintaining weekly and monthly status reports for all active requisitions. Bring thought leadership to identify additional cost and operational efficiencies. Work in collaboration with multiple departments and business partners to develop strategy, policy and/or resolution of issues. Represents and advocate SS&P strategies, policies and goals across the firm. Assist with web postings on job board sites and manage/reports on posting dates, expenses, contract notifications/updates, etc. Assist with compiling monthly Resource Planning reports Communicate CWF program/contract guidelines to suppliers and internal managers. Perform daily administration of the CWF/Beeline system Compilation of monthly reports for distribution on CWF statistics, placements/terms/transfers. Performance of data entry administrative tasks.

Requirements:
Minimum of 1-3 years of experience working in a medium to large professional enterprise or 1+ years of workforce or contingent labor support experience Bachelor’s degree Advanced MS Office skills including Excel, SharePoint, Word and Power Point Proven experience in managing multiple projects, with an ability to prioritize individual workload based on business needs and deadlines
Core Competencies:
Excellent interpersonal and customer service skills and the ability to interact well with individuals at all levels of management, internal and external. Strong Relationship building skills through providing consistent & transparent customer service to the Business Units we support Grace under pressure and a sense of humor!
Preferences:
Financial Services experience Experience using Ariba or other Procure-to-Pay tools Experience using Beeline, or other Workforce Management tools
Pay Range:
$58,125-$96,875/year Actual base salary varies based on factors, including but not limited to, relevant skill, prior experience, education, base salary of internal peers, demonstrated performance, and geographic location.
